Rockingham Detectives have charged a 28-year-old man as a result of their investigation into a traffic incident in Baldivis on 29 June 2020.
Around 2am police were called to the Kwinana Freeway, near the intersection of Safety Bay Road, following an incident between the driver of silver Subaru Liberty and a white dual trailer Volvo truck.
It is alleged the man who was the driver of the Liberty exited his vehicle and climbed onto the side of the truck. He slipped and had his legs run over by the truck.
He was conveyed by St John Ambulance to Royal Perth Hospital for treatment of leg fractures.
The 28-year-old man from Beeliar with:
• Dangerous Driving; and
• Acts or Omission, with intent to harm, that are likely to, or do, endanger life health or safety.
He is due to appear before the Rockingham Magistrates Court on 14 August 2020.
